What does an Entry Level Remote Frontend Developer do?

An Entry Level Remote Frontend Developer is responsible for building and maintaining the user interface of websites or web applications, usually working with technologies like HTML, CSS, and JavaScript. They focus on making sure that web pages are visually appealing, responsive, and user-friendly. Working remotely, they typically collaborate with other developers and designers via online tools and communication platforms. Their tasks may include converting design mockups into code, fixing bugs, and ensuring cross-browser compatibility. This role is ideal for those starting their careers in web development and looking to gain experience while working from home.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an Entry Level Remote Frontend Developer, and why are they important?

To thrive as an Entry Level Remote Frontend Developer, you need a solid understanding of HTML, CSS, JavaScript, and modern frontend frameworks like React or Vue, usually demonstrated by a portfolio or relevant coursework. Familiarity with version control systems like Git, basic command line tools, and collaboration platforms such as GitHub or Jira is expected. Strong problem-solving abilities, attention to detail, and effective written communication are crucial soft skills for remote teamwork and project success. These skills and qualities enable you to build responsive, user-friendly web applications and collaborate efficiently in distributed teams.

What are some common challenges faced by entry level remote frontend developers, and how can they be addressed?

Entry level remote frontend developers often face challenges such as effective communication with team members, staying motivated without in-person supervision, and quickly adapting to new toolsets and frameworks. To overcome these challenges, it's helpful to proactively participate in team meetings, use collaboration tools like Slack or Jira, and regularly seek feedback from mentors. Additionally, setting a structured daily routine and dedicating time for continuous learning can help remote developers stay productive and grow in their roles.

About Virtasant
Virtasant is a next-generation technology services company. One that is fully remote, customer-focused, highly innovative, and built to scale.
Virtasant offers its customers consulting and technology outsourcing services to help them thrive in the cloud, including but not limited to cloud optimization, cloud migration, managed cloud, cloud product development, and global talent.
Virtasant's unique model brings a combination of proven methods, proprietary automation, and some of the world's best talent to drive successful outcomes with fully-remote, global teams. With over 4,000 professionals in more than 130 countries, Virtasant's talent network is the world's one of the largest fully-remote organizations.
About the role
In this role, you will be part of Virtasant's recruitment team and will screen candidates for technology positions. You will gain exposure to a wide range of technologies such as Python, Typescript, AWS, GCP, Azure, and many more emerging technologies. You will also work closely with the technical team members when it comes to developing interview questions outside of your area of knowledge.
What You'll Do
  • Conducting technical interviews with pre-screened candidates to assess their skills, qualifications, and experience based on the requirements of the roles at Virtasant's clients.
  • Collaborating with other members of the recruitment team for building job pipelines and identifying the most effective methods for screening candidates.
  • Participating in in-take calls with Virtasant's clients for reviewing job descriptions, and discussing and understanding the key technical requirements of the roles.
  • Leading technical conversations with the client if required.
  • Developing interview questions and/or technical challenges to assess candidates' experience according to the requirements.
  • Conducting research to find and develop the right assessment for specific roles.
What We're Looking For
Must-Have Experience
  • Bachelor's or higher degree in a related technical field from a reputable university with an English curriculum.
  • 2+ years of experience in a technical recruitment position.
  • 2+ years of experience as a software developer with solid technical knowledge in the backend, frontend, database, and cloud technologies.
  • Thorough understanding of software development, technical roles, and technical skills.
  • Thorough understanding of technical interviewing methods and best practices.
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ills in English.
  • Excellent interpersonal skills.
  • Solid experience in using candidate tracking systems, preferably TeamTailor or Greenhouse.
Nice to Haves
  • 2+ years of remote work experience in a multinational company.
  • 2+ years of experience in an outsourcing/out-staffing company with hands-on involvement in the recruitment process.
  • Excellent organizational, project management, and time management skills.
Our recruitment process
  • Recruiter interview (30 min)
  • Technical Interview (30 min)
  • Client Interview 1 (30 min)

We strive to move efficiently from step to step to make the recruitment process as fast as possible.
